摘要:
A containerized battery system (10) includes a container (12) having a container door (14), batteries (22) within the container (12), and an electronically controlled container heater. The system (10) further includes an anti-condensation control system (30) including an access control unit (50) structured to compare an inside dewpoint value to an outside dewpoint value, and operate the electronically controlled container heater (26) to increase an inside temperature of the container (12) to an anti-condensation target temperature. The access control unit (50) is further structured to adjust the door access device to an unrestricted-access state based on the increase to the inside temperature of the container (12).
